It
is a safety feature, or part of one.
The upright seating position allowed by the tall cabin positions the occupants to be better restrained by the airbags, and precludes their sliding under the lap belts in a frontal impact. Secondarily, it provides a bit of clearance so that the roof part of the safety cell can deform inwards (as in a rollover) and still keep the occupants away from whatever crushed it in.
